Cleansing
I have tight 4C curls so I really struggled to find a brush that could detangle from root to tip without breaking my hair. This works great. Be gentle and be sure to use while hair is wet and loaded with conditioner.
Pattern Shower Brush

Styling
This foam is so good for doing twists or braids. Not too sticky, no casting and a decent amount of hold. I also use it as the base layer for my wash and gos. It's alcohol free so it won't dry out your hair.
Flora & Curl Curl Foam
I use this with the flora & curl foam for my wash and go and it gives me great hold that lasts. No flaking and a little goes a long way. It's made with botanical ingredients so gentle on my hair.
Flora & Curl Curl Defining Gel
I use this hairdryer with the diffuser attachment to set my wash and gos and it works a treat. The heat and fan settings mean I don't worry about heat damage.
Remington Coconut Therapy Hair Dryer
